Kaleen's work with medicinal plants started out as the farthest thing from any kind of noble pursuit- as soon as she realized that different plants sprouted from and eventually created different looking seeds, she wanted to collect them all. And since she was too young to know how impossible that was, she threw herself into the challenge with a child's wholehearted energy.

As she grew older and learned to care for her gardens well enough that they didn't constantly depend on her magic to keep them alive, she ended up with lots of spare plants. It seemed like a waste to just get rid of everything that had been growing so well every time she was able to check their seeds off her collection list, so she asked around after uses for all these plants and seeds, and was quickly told by the local healers that there was actually a LOT of use for the plants she didn't want any more.

In just a few years she ended up with a half dozen gardens- some carefully tended to as a way to help support local healers, some for experiments with her seed collecting, and others gone wild.

Eventually there were no more new seeds to be found close to home, and she started sending out mail all over the world, offering trades- her useful healing herbs to keep medics stocked up, in exchange for new seeds. As an additional perk, the messenger who most often brought her mail to her, an Imperial named Emre, was very cute and became a close friend. The more attached they grew to each other, the longer he would stay with each visit, until after a while he became not so much an occasional visitor as he was her new roommate who went on long trips to keep up with his deliveries.
